Asterix omnibus

"We find 'Asterix in Switzerland' as the indomitable Gaulish warrior yodels in the Alps, has plenty of holey cheese, and stumbles upon Helvetica. Then, the villagers are tempted with 'The Mansion of the Gods' with all the modern luxuries of Rome when a new housing development threatens to urbanize (and Romanize) their humble tribe. Finally, it is a true Roman circus as Obelix and Asterix head to Rome to get a key ingredient to the Chieftain's soup, Caesar's Laurel Wreath. What will become of 'Asterix and the Laurel Wreath' and will Rome ever be the same? These three classic graphic novels are newly translated especially for an American audience"--Amazon.com.
